The Town of Sunapee, New Hampshire (year-round population approx. 3400) is seeking an experienced Public Works professional to lead its Department of Public Works which is responsible for Highways, Solid Waste and Buildings & Grounds. Located along the shores of pristine Lake Sunapee at the base of Mount Sunapee, this quintessential New England lakeside community is a wonderful place to call “home” and is also a 4-season destination for visitors that want to share in all the area has to offer.

The Director reports to the Town Manager and with a total budget of $2,917,000, oversees 14 FT and 4 PT employees.

The ideal candidate will have a degree in a related field, plus eight years progressively responsible experience in municipal public works or related engineering operations, including at least three years supervisory and administrative experience; or any equivalent combination of education and experience which demonstrates possession of the required knowledge, skills, and abilities. Salary range to $100,000; starting salary commensurate with qualifications and experience. Sunapee is an equal opportunity employer.
